Transaction 90159e1287236d24cd7b990dab47590d7cc9e328563865077c4e2c729f04f5b4
1 Input
1 Output
-
90159e1287236d24cd7b990dab47590d7cc9e328563865077c4e2c729f04f5b4:0
- value
- 9298020
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c721e7e4ab7b5062195a172baa46a5cd4cb1a13
- address
- bc1q33epulj2k76svgv459et4fr2tn2vkxsnut3cx5